1.写遮罩
2.定义data
3.写事件
4.效果图
补充知识:vue使用vant编辑用户性别
我就废话不多说了,大家还是直接看代码吧~
<van-cell title="性别" is-link :value="user.gender===1?'男':'女'" @click="isEditGenderShow=true"></van-cell> <!-- 编辑用户性别 --> <van-action-sheet v-model="isEditGenderShow" :actions="actions" cancel-text="取消" close-on-click-action @cancel="onCancel" @select="onGenderSelect" /> <script> export default { name: "EditUserINfo", components: {}, props: {}, data() { return { isEditGenderShow: false, // name会显示出来,value是我们自己添加的 actions: [{ name: "男",value: 1 }, { name: "女",value:0 }] }; }, watch: {}, computed: { }, methods: { onGenderSelect(data) { this.user.gender=data.value this.isEditGenderShow=false }, }, created() {}, mounted() {} }; </script>
免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:mmqy2019@163.com进行举报,并提供相关证据,查实之后,将立刻删除涉嫌侵权内容。
长按识别二维码并关注微信
更方便到期提醒、手机管理